Searched refs:bif_dlt (Results 1 – 2 of 2) sorted by relevance
/freebsd/sys/net/ |
H A D | bpf.c | 109 u_int bif_dlt; /* link layer type */ member 1222 error = bpf_movein(uio, (int)bp->bif_dlt, ifp, in bpfwrite() 1537 *(u_int *)addr = d->bd_bif->bif_dlt; in bpfioctl() 2798 bp->bif_dlt = dlt; in bpfattach2() 2830 if (bif_dlt == NULL && bif_hdrlen == NULL) in bpf_get_bp_params() 2833 if (bif_dlt != NULL) in bpf_get_bp_params() 2834 *bif_dlt = bp->bif_dlt; in bpf_get_bp_params() 2864 __func__, bp->bif_dlt, bp, ifp); in bpfdetach() 2917 lst[n++] = bp->bif_dlt; in bpf_getdltlist() 2942 if (d->bd_bif->bif_dlt == dlt) in bpf_setdlt() [all …]
|
H A D | if.c | 1269 u_int bif_dlt, bif_hdrlen; in if_vmove() local 1279 bpf_get_bp_params(ifp->if_bpf, &bif_dlt, &bif_hdrlen); in if_vmove() 1306 bpfattach(ifp, bif_dlt, bif_hdrlen); in if_vmove()
|